Sugar and spike is an american comic book series published by dc comics from 1956 through 1971, named after its main protagonists. After leaving dc, mayer picked it up again for foreign publishers from 1978 1983.

Issues of sugar and spike were packed with features ranging from 16pagers to threepanel gag strips, plus activities, pages printed in blackandwhite for kids to color or write their own dialogue, cutout dolls, and the letter page, we got letters.
